嵌入式技术与应用毕业设计_第1页
嵌入式技术与应用毕业设计_第2页
嵌入式技术与应用毕业设计_第3页
嵌入式技术与应用毕业设计_第4页
全文预览已结束

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

嵌入式技术与应用毕业设计《嵌入式技术与应用毕业设计》篇一嵌入式技术是指将计算机系统嵌入到其他设备或系统中,以实现特定功能的一种技术。嵌入式系统通常包括硬件和软件两部分,硬件部分可以是微控制器、微处理器、FPGA等,软件部分则包括操作系统、应用软件等。嵌入式技术广泛应用于各个领域,如消费电子、汽车、航空航天、医疗设备、工业控制等。嵌入式系统的设计通常需要考虑以下几个方面:1.硬件选型:根据系统的功能需求和成本预算,选择合适的微控制器或微处理器。2.操作系统选择:根据系统的实时性、可靠性和资源需求,选择合适的操作系统,如Linux、Android、FreeRTOS等。3.软件开发:包括应用程序的开发、系统底层的驱动程序开发、中间件的设计等。4.系统集成与测试:将各个模块集成在一起,并进行功能和性能测试,确保系统的稳定性和可靠性。在嵌入式系统的开发过程中,需要遵循一定的流程和方法论,如V模型开发流程、敏捷开发等。同时,还需要使用各种开发工具和调试工具,如集成开发环境(IDE)、编译器、调试器等。随着技术的发展,嵌入式系统正朝着智能化、网络化和多核化的方向发展。智能化方面,嵌入式系统越来越多地集成了人工智能技术,如机器学习、深度学习等,使得系统能够实现更复杂的任务和决策。网络化方面,嵌入式系统通过与互联网的连接,可以实现远程监控、数据传输等功能。多核化方面,多核处理器在嵌入式系统中的应用越来越广泛,提高了系统的处理能力和并发性能。嵌入式技术的应用不仅限于传统的电子产品,还在物联网(IoT)、智能家居、穿戴设备、机器人等领域发挥着重要作用。例如,在智能家居领域,嵌入式系统可以控制照明、温度、安防等设备,实现智能化管理和节能。在医疗设备领域,嵌入式系统可以用于开发便携式医疗监测设备,如心率监测仪、血糖仪等,提高医疗服务的便利性和效率。总之,嵌入式技术是现代电子设备的核心,它的不断发展和创新为各个行业带来了巨大的变革和机遇。随着技术的不断进步,嵌入式系统在未来将发挥更加重要的作用,推动各行业的智能化和自动化发展。《嵌入式技术与应用毕业设计》篇二嵌入式技术作为一种将计算机系统与特定应用环境紧密结合的技术,近年来在各个领域得到了广泛应用。嵌入式系统通常是指一个控制程序存储在嵌入式存储器中,并通过一个或者多个内置传感器、执行器和接口与外部世界交互的设备。嵌入式技术的核心在于其能够在资源受限的环境中实现复杂的计算和控制任务,这使得它在物联网、智能家居、汽车电子、医疗设备、航空航天等领域中扮演着越来越重要的角色。毕业设计是学生在完成学业过程中的一个重要环节,它不仅是对学生理论知识的检验,更是对学生实践能力和创新能力的锻炼。在进行嵌入式技术相关的毕业设计时,学生需要综合考虑硬件选型、软件开发、系统集成以及测试验证等多个方面。一个优秀的嵌入式系统毕业设计应当具有创新性、实用性和可扩展性,能够在特定应用领域中解决实际问题,并为未来的研究和发展提供参考和启示。在选择毕业设计题目时,学生应当根据自己的兴趣和专业知识,选择一个具有挑战性和可行性的课题。例如,智能家居中的智能插座设计、基于嵌入式系统的自动驾驶辅助系统、医疗领域的便携式心电监测设备等,都是非常具有应用价值的选题。在确定题目后,学生需要进行详细的需求分析,明确系统的功能要求和技术指标,这将为后续的设计和开发工作提供指导。硬件选型是嵌入式系统设计的重要环节,学生需要根据系统的功能需求选择合适的微控制器、传感器、执行器和外设接口等。例如,对于实时性要求较高的系统,可能需要选择具有较强处理能力的ARMCortex-M系列微控制器;对于需要进行复杂数据采集和处理的系统,可能需要选择带有丰富外设接口的微控制器。此外,学生还需要考虑硬件的成本、功耗和可靠性等因素。软件开发是嵌入式系统设计的另一个核心部分。学生需要根据系统的功能需求选择合适的编程语言和开发环境,并设计合理的软件架构和算法。在软件开发过程中,学生需要特别关注系统的实时性、稳定性和安全性。例如,对于需要进行复杂数据处理的系统,可能需要使用C/C++等高效的语言;对于需要进行人机交互的系统,可能需要使用图形化界面开发工具。系统集成和测试验证是确保嵌入式系统能够按照预期工作的重要步骤。学生需要将选定的硬件和开发的软件集成在一起,并进行全面的功能测试和性能测试。这包括但不限于单元测试、集成测试、系统测试和用户体验测试等。通过测试,学生可以发现并修复系统中存在的问题,确保系统的稳定性和可靠性。最后,学生需要对整个毕业设计工作进行总结,撰写技术报告或论文,并对系统的未来发展和改进方向提出建议。一个优秀的嵌入式系统毕业设计不仅能够满足当前的应用需求,还应当具有前瞻性和可扩展性,为未来的技术进步和市场变化留有足够的空间。总之,嵌入式技术毕业设计是一个综合性的实践过程,它要求学生具备扎实的专业知识和较强的动手能力。通过这个过

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论